본문 바로가기
Software/PHP

PHP 기본 문법

by [방울] 2015. 7. 23.

 

 

 

 

주석

 


 

위에 보이는것과 같이 주석은 단일 행은 '//'로, 다중 행은 '/* */' 으로 감싸서 주석처리할 수 있습니다.

 

세미콜론

 

 

PHP의 모든 행의 끝에는 ';'(세미콜론)을 붙입니다.

세미콜론으로 행의 끝임을 알려줍니다.

 

$심볼 (변수)

 


 

PHP는 변수인지 즉시 판단할 수 있도록 모든 변수 앞에는 $ 심볼을 붙입니다.

변수의 자료형은 별도로 지정하지 않습니다.

또한 변수명의 대소문자를 구분하며, 영문 및 숫자, '_' 로만 선언할 수 있습니다.

 

전역 변수 선언이 필요할 경우, 변수 선언시 앞에 global을 붙이기만 하면 됩니다.

위와 비슷하게 고정 변수선언시에는 앞에 static을 붙여주시면 됩니다.

또한 고정 변수는 정의할때 표현식의 결과값을 대입할 수 없습니다.

 

배열

 


위와같이 다차원 배열도 지원합니다.

 

연산자

산술 연산자

연산자 

설명 

더하기 

빼기 

곱하기 

나누기 

나눈 뒤 나머지값 

++ 

1 증가 

--  

1 감소

 

 

대입 연산자

연산자 

의미 

예제 

$i = 10

$i = 10 

+= 

$i = $i + 5

$i += 5

-= 

$i = $i - 5 

$i -= 5 

*= 

$i = $i * 3 

$i *= 3 

/=

$i = $i / 3

$i /= 3

%.=

$i = $i % 3

$i %= 3

.=

$i = $i . $p

$i .= $p

 

 

비교 연산자 

 연산자

의미 

== 

같다 

!= 

같지 않다 

크다 

작다 

>= 

크거나 같다 

<= 

작거나 같다 

 

 

논리 연산자

연산자 

의미 

&& 

그리고 (and) 

and 

그리고 (and) [&&보다 낮은 우선순위]

|| 

또는 (or) 

Or 

또는 (or) [||보다 낮은 우선순위] 

아니다 (Not) 

xor 

단독 또는 (Exclusive or) 

 

문자열

 

문자열 연결

 

 

 

위 출력 결과는 다음과 같습니다.

당신의 이름은 방울입니다.

 

 

문자열 타입

 

 

위 출력 결과는 다음과 같습니다.

이름 변수를 불러오려면 $name 변수를 이용하세요!

당신의 이름은 방울 입니다.

 

 

상수

 


 

 

상수는 변수와 비슷하지만 한번 선언하면 프로그램이 종료될때까지 값을 수정할 수 없습니다.

 

함수

 


 

 

위와같이 함수를 정의 및 사용할 수 있다.

 

 

 

위 포스트를 읽으셨다면 바로 밑에있는 버튼을 로 채워주세요!

공감하는데에는 로그인이 필요하지 않습니다. XD

공감해주시는 당신은 멋쟁이 ><

 

'Software > PHP' 카테고리의 다른 글

Eclipse for PHP Developers 설치  (0) 2015.07.22

댓글